Abstract: | Since the North American Free Trade Agreement (NAFTA) was launched in January 1994, it has generally been acknowledged that, if NAFTA were to be expanded, Chile would be the first South American nation to be granted access. Other South American nations might then follow. Chile's accession has been delayed because of US congressional opposition to granting the President fast-track negotiating authority. |
